(AP Photo/Thibault Camus, File) Gwyneth Paltrow has her own clothing line, Goop Label, which is of course an offshoot of her lifestyle site, Goop. The first four pieces debuted this month, and Us has pictures of everything that's available: Pattner Peak Lapel Blazer: A tweed blazer with puffed sleeves, epaulets, and a tie around the waist. It'll run you $695, but in a statement, Paltrow notes that her pieces are "a great value" because they're made in Italy "with beautifully loomed fabrics, incredible tailoring, and incredible attention to detail," but at "a third of the price." Eliza Wide Leg Culotte: Yes, we said culotte. The wide-leg pants make up a two-piece suit when coupled with the blazer; they cost $325. Elise Chambray Button Down: It's just your basic chambray shirt that costs $195. Classic G. Tote: It's a $285 purse. See the pictures here.
